With hurricane season coming, what makes a roof truly storm-resistant here?

Storm resilience is engineered, not guessed. Lake Helen is in a 140 mph Vult wind zone under ASCE 7-22, requiring specific deck attachment and high-wind rated shingles. For hail, which is a moderate risk here, Class 4 impact-resistant shingles are a financial necessity. They resist penetration from 1.5-inch hailstones, preventing the water intrusion that leads to the majority of claims during the August-October peak.

What are the current code requirements for a roof replacement in Volusia County?

All work must be permitted through the Volusia County Building and Zoning Division and performed by a contractor licensed by the Florida DBPR. The 2023 Florida Building Code now mandates specific ice and water shield application from the eave edge up the roof, not just in valleys. It also requires upgraded flashing details and fastener patterns to meet the high-velocity wind zone requirements, which inspectors will verify.

I have new shingles, but my attic is still moldy and hot. What's wrong?

This indicates an unbalanced ventilation system. On a 4/12 pitch roof common in the area, the 2023 Florida Building Code requires a specific ratio of intake (soffit) vents to exhaust (ridge) vents. Improper venting creates a stagnant, super-heated attic that cooks the shingles from below and condenses moisture, leading to mold on the sheathing and premature roofing failure.

My homeowner's insurance premium in Florida just went up again. Can my roof help lower it?

Absolutely. The current 35% average premium trend is directly mitigated by installing a FORTIFIED Home roof under the Florida Strengthening Homes Program. This IBHS standard exceeds code, requiring sealed roof decks, enhanced fastening, and impact-resistant shingles. Insurance carriers provide significant credits for this demonstrably lower risk, often making the upgrade cost-neutral over the policy's life compared to a standard replacement.
